Nandina domestica 'Gulf Stream'
Bushy, compact shrub for year-round foliage interest. It features a variety of leaf colors on a fairly dense, evergreen plant. New growth is bronze with orange tints. Older leaves range from blue-green to gold and red. Great red- and orange-toned winter colour. Hardy plant, tolerant of urban conditions. It makes a fine informal hedge or can be used as a foundation planting. It can also be used in containers or in the mixed border. Sun or semi-shade.

Genus
Nandina
Species
domestica
Cultivar
'Gulf Stream'
Common name
Heavenly bamboo
Family name
Berberidaceae
Place of origin
China/Japan
DETAILS
Height
1.5 m
Width
1 m
(expected growth in average NZ conditions in 5 to 10 years)
Leaves
Evergreen
Soil Type
Grows in most soil types
Moisture
Tolerates dry soils
Exposure
Grows in sun or semi-shade / Will tolerate very hard frosts.
